I applied online. I interviewed at Thoughtworks (Barcelona) in May 2017
Interview
First i had a small talk via skype and then a P3/Values Conversation. Since i passed this stage i went to their offices in Barcelona for the interview. The office interview day was diveded in three parts:
1. Wonderlic and logical tests
2. Pairing Exercise Interview
3. Presentation
Generally, the environment was really helpful and make me feel comfortable. But i had a bad experience in my Pairing Exercise Interview, one of the interviewer made fun of my code's mistakes in front of me without shaming and her comment about not having an mac laptop was very derogatory. Her whole attitude to me was unprofessional and rude. The woman did not know how to behave civilized.
Interview questions [1]
Question 1
In which way can you help with nowadays bad situation of european crisis?
1. Recruiter screening with HR, pretty standard questions and went through what to expect. If you clear the screening, you will receive feedback that they will like to bring you the be interviewed for the technical interview
2. Pair programming with a senior developer. Brief introduction and straight to the take home assessment.
This was out of cycle as a candidate dropped the offer.
2024 interview process
- Hackerrank
- Pair programming round - pretty manageable, don't need to over prepare
- Culture round - I was asked to share my thoughts about societal issues
Interview process was smooth and quick
Interview questions [1]
Question 1
Pair programming round: If you had more time, is there anything you would like to change?
I applied through college or university. I interviewed at Thoughtworks (Pune)
Interview
The whole process was of 4 rounds, comprising of one OA , then a code pairing round then a technical interview, and finally HR.1
The interview was around one hour with 2 interviewers.
Interview questions [1]
Question 1
Questions were asked from everywhere, including computer science fundamentals, SQL , data structures, and projects.
As I wrote react in my resume questions like how to implement lifecycle methods in function based components were asked.